- Andy Warhol
- Queen Beatrix (F. & S. II.339)
- Sheet: 1000 by 800 mm.
The screenprint printed in colours, 1985, signed and numbered 4/40 in pencil, on Lenox Museum Board, the full sheet, printed to the edges, printed by Rupert Jasen Smith, New York, published by George C.P. Mulder, Amsterdam, a soft handling mark in the upper left corner and one along the extreme left edge in the centre, very faint pressure marks along the lower left and right extreme edges, otherwise in very good condition
